repo.or.cz
/
tinycc.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
riscv64: adjust for cast changes
2019-12-16
Michae
l
Matz
riscv64:
a
d
j
us
t
for cast chan
g
es
commit
|
commitdiff
|
tree
2019-12-16
Micha
e
l Matz
Readd lost error on local static function d
e
c
ls
commit
|
commitdiff
|
tree
2019-12-14
Micha
e
l Matz
arm64
:
fi
x
s
ome casts
commit
|
commitdiff
|
tree
2019-12-14
Michael Matz
Fix som
e
r
aces
commit
|
commitdiff
|
tree
2019-12-12
Michael Matz
Include some headers in new
m
ulti-thread test
commit
|
commitdiff
|
tree
2019-12-12
Michael
M
atz
F
i
x
par
a
l
l
e
l
make target
s
commit
|
commitdiff
|
tree
2019-12-12
M
i
c
hael Matz
Di
s
a
b
l
e
t
humb
c
o
d
e generation on tcctest
.
gcc
commit
|
commitdiff
|
tree
2019-12-12
M
i
chael
M
atz
Also p
a
rse -Df
o
o in libtcc_test_mt
commit
|
commitdiff
|
tree
2019-12-11
Michae
l
M
atz
Fix libtcc_test_mt w
i
th li
b
64
commit
|
commitdiff
|
tree
2019-12-10
M
ichae
l
Matz
F
i
x type/r/r2
co
n
fu
s
i
on
d
iffe
r
e
n
t
l
y
commit
|
commitdiff
|
tree
2019-12-10
Mi
c
hael Matz
Ad
d
de
p
endency on libtc
c
b1
.
a
commit
|
commitdiff
|
tree
2019-12-10
M
i
chael Matz
F
ix compile w
a
rni
n
g with cros
s
compilers
commit
|
commitdiff
|
tree
2019-12-05
Michael Matz
Fix setting of options
commit
|
commitdiff
|
tree
2019-12-02
Michael Matz
F
ix i
n
dentatio
n
and run_test
t
y
pe
commit
|
commitdiff
|
tree
2019-11-27
Michael Matz
W
o
rkaround
f
al
s
e positive warning
commit
|
commitdiff
|
tree
2019-11-25
Michae
l
Matz
elf: rewri
t
e
version support
commit
|
commitdiff
|
tree
2019-09-01
M
ichael
Mat
z
Improve ?: expansion a litt
l
e
commit
|
commitdiff
|
tree
2019-09-01
Michael Matz
riscv: Opt
i
mize compar
e
s
commit
|
commitdiff
|
tree
2019-09-01
Michael Matz
ris
c
v
: Re
p
lace R
R
i
n
sn emi
t
t
e
r
w
ith s
p
ecif
i
c one
commit
|
commitdiff
|
tree
2019-09-01
M
i
chael Matz
riscv
:
Ad
d
special c
a
ses for c
o
nst ope
r
a
nds
commit
|
commitdiff
|
tree
2019-09-01
Mic
h
ael Matz
riscv:
factor
l
oad/store code
commit
|
commitdiff
|
tree
2019-09-01
Michael Mat
z
risc
v
: TLC of param passin
g
commit
|
commitdiff
|
tree
2019-09-01
Michael Matz
riscv: rewrite parameter
passing
commit
|
commitdiff
|
tree
2019-09-01
M
ichael Matz
riscv: Make PLT reloc be AUTO_GOT
commit
|
commitdiff
|
tree
2019-09-01
Mic
h
ael Matz
riscv: Fix mixed2
a
nd mixed3
abi tests
commit
|
commitdiff
|
tree
2019-09-01
Mich
a
el Mat
z
r
iscv
:
Start fixing float
struct passing/re
t
urn
i
g
commit
|
commitdiff
|
tree
2019-09-01
Mic
h
ael Matz
r
i
scv:
F
ix stdarg_man
y
_test
commit
|
commitdiff
|
tree
2019-09-01
Michael Matz
riscv:
F
i
x
t
cctest
.
c
commit
|
commitdiff
|
tree
2019-09-01
Michael Matz
riscv: fix
m
ore sign/z
e
ro-extension
problems
commit
|
commitdiff
|
tree
2019-09-01
Mi
c
h
a
e
l Matz
riscv:
F
i
x
ft
o
i
and
f
t
of
(
long doub
l
e-
>
floa
t
)
commit
|
commitdiff
|
tree
2019-09-01
M
i
ch
a
el Matz
riscv: f
i
x
relocs for
g
lobal
s
yms
commit
|
commitdiff
|
tree
2019-09-01
Michael Mat
z
ris
c
v: F
i
x
u
nsigned
32
b
it load
s
commit
|
commitdiff
|
tree
2019-09-01
Michael Ma
t
z
riscv: Im
p
lement long double
s
u
p
p
ort
commit
|
commitdiff
|
tree
2019-09-01
Michael Mat
z
ri
s
cv:
Fix 73_arm
.
c
commit
|
commitdiff
|
tree
2019-09-01
Michael Ma
t
z
ris
c
v: imple
m
ent stdarg
functions
commit
|
commitdiff
|
tree
2019-09-01
Mi
c
h
a
el Mat
z
ris
c
v:
some
w
o
rk
o
n large func
t
ion arguments
commit
|
commitdiff
|
tree
2019-09-01
Micha
e
l Matz
riscv:
s
u
pport large stack and f
a
r j
u
mps
commit
|
commitdiff
|
tree
2019-09-01
M
ichael Matz
ri
s
cv:
f
ix
90_struct-init
commit
|
commitdiff
|
tree
2019-09-01
M
i
chae
l
Matz
riscv: GOT loa
d
s, signe
d
remainder, EL
F
f
l
ags
commit
|
commitdiff
|
tree
2019-09-01
M
i
c
hael Matz
riscv: predefine more
macros
commit
|
commitdiff
|
tree
2019-09-01
Michael Matz
riscv: Implement VLA stuf
f
commit
|
commitdiff
|
tree
2019-09-01
Michael Matz
r
iscv: l
o
ad 64bit constants
,
and 32bit shifts
commit
|
commitdiff
|
tree
2019-09-01
Micha
e
l Matz
riscv: A
d
d
sar,
shr insn
commit
|
commitdiff
|
tree
2019-09-01
M
ichael
M
atz
risc
v
: fix
7
2_lon
g
_long_constant
commit
|
commitdiff
|
tree
2019-09-01
M
i
c
h
ael
M
atz
riscv: Han
d
le
m
o
re
relocs
commit
|
commitdiff
|
tree
2019-09-01
Mic
h
ael Matz
ris
c
v: some
l
ong do
u
ble sup
p
o
rt
commit
|
commitdiff
|
tree
2019-09-01
Mi
c
h
a
el Matz
riscv: Mak
e
32_leds work
commit
|
commitdiff
|
tree
2019-09-01
Micha
e
l Matz
riscv
:
fp parameters
commit
|
commitdiff
|
tree
2019-09-01
M
i
chael Matz
riscv: float ops
commit
|
commitdiff
|
tree
2019-09-01
M
ichae
l
Matz
riscv: More insns, operands a
n
d arg slots
commit
|
commitdiff
|
tree
2019-09-01
Michael Matz
ri
s
c
v
:
more insns
commit
|
commitdiff
|
tree
2019-09-01
Michael Matz
riscv: Add m
o
re ops an
d
fixes
commit
|
commitdiff
|
tree
2019-08-14
Michael Matz
riscv:
H
a
n
d
l
e J
U
M
P_
S
LOT rel
o
c
commit
|
commitdiff
|
tree
2019-08-14
Michael M
a
tz
riscv: Implement some loads and c
a
lls
commit
|
commitdiff
|
tree
2019-08-14
Michae
l
Matz
riscv: hacky prolog, epil
o
g and return
commit
|
commitdiff
|
tree
2019-08-14
Mi
c
hael Matz
risc
v
: Handle s
o
me usual relocs
commit
|
commitdiff
|
tree
2019-08-14
Michael Matz
riscv64: Add skelet
o
n target
commit
|
commitdiff
|
tree
2019-07-21
Michael Matz
Fix in
v
a
lid size with GNU designate
d
i
n
itia
l
ize
r
s
commit
|
commitdiff
|
tree
2019-06-24
Michael Matz
Try f
i
xing a
s
m_dot
_
t
est o
n
Windows
commit
|
commitdiff
|
tree
2019-06-21
Mich
a
el Matz
D
e
fi
n
e __d
s
o_handle in lib
t
cc1
.
a
commit
|
commitdiff
|
tree
2019-06-21
M
i
chael Ma
t
z
Make VT_ST
R
UCT_MA
S
K unsigned
commit
|
commitdiff
|
tree
2019-06-17
Michae
l
Matz
Fix las
t
commit
commit
|
commitdiff
|
tree
2019-06-17
Michael Matz
Don't e
m
it u
n
r
e
f
e
r
e
nced static inlines
commit
|
commitdiff
|
tree
2019-06-17
Michael Matz
Add testcase
for 69a46b0
commit
|
commitdiff
|
tree
2019-06-17
M
ichael Matz
Deal with
mo
r
e tent
a
tive definitions
commit
|
commitdiff
|
tree
2019-06-17
M
i
chael
M
atz
Make mingw work again
commit
|
commitdiff
|
tree
2019-06-17
Mi
c
h
ael
M
atz
TLC for C9
9
inline implement
a
tion
commit
|
commitdiff
|
tree
2019-06-17
Mi
c
h
a
el Matz
Stricter C99 inline tests
commit
|
commitdiff
|
tree
2019-06-16
Micha
e
l
M
atz
Revert "Fix relocs of unwanted sections"
commit
|
commitdiff
|
tree
2019-06-16
Michael Matz
Ig
n
ore re
l
ocs to ignored
sections as well
commit
|
commitdiff
|
tree
2019-06-16
Michael Matz
Fix use-af
t
er-free
i
n tccelf
.
c
commit
|
commitdiff
|
tree
2019-05-30
Mi
c
hael M
a
tz
Do
n
't allow
s
ection switches in local
a
sm
i
nstr
u
c
tion
s
commit
|
commitdiff
|
tree
2019-05-02
Michae
l
Matz
_Static_assert must be f
o
llowed by semicolon
commit
|
commitdiff
|
tree
2019-04-18
M
ich
a
el Matz
Add 103
_
implicit_memmove
t
e
s
t
c
ase
commit
|
commitdiff
|
tree
2019-04-18
Michael Matz
Tidy some code
commit
|
commitdiff
|
tree
2019-04-15
Michael
M
atz
win64:
m
ake signal
h
a
ndl
e
r
s
work s
o
mewha
t
commit
|
commitdiff
|
tree
2019-04-10
Mic
h
ael M
a
tz
Make 102_a
l
ignas independend of archi
t
e
cture
commit
|
commitdiff
|
tree
2019-04-10
Michael
Matz
Fi
x
more struct i
n
its
commit
|
commitdiff
|
tree
2019-04-09
Michael Matz
Some typ
e
s tes
t
c
a
ses
commit
|
commitdiff
|
tree
2019-04-09
Michael Matz
Fix last c
o
m
m
it
'
s expect
e
d
o
utp
u
t
commit
|
commitdiff
|
tree
2019-04-08
Michael Matz
Fix _Ali
g
na
s
commit
|
commitdiff
|
tree
2019-04-07
Micha
e
l
Matz
D
e
t
e
ct invalid V
L
A de
c
ls
commit
|
commitdiff
|
tree
2019-04-07
M
ic
h
ael Matz
Don't e
n
dlessly recurse
on invalid
nested
typede
f
s
commit
|
commitdiff
|
tree
2019-04-07
Michael Matz
Fix 98_al_ax_extend
.
c comp
i
le error
commit
|
commitdiff
|
tree
2019-03-18
Michae
l
Matz
Fix local e
x
tern vardecl
commit
|
commitdiff
|
tree
2019-03-18
Michael
Matz
D
etect mor
e
invalid initi
a
lizers
commit
|
commitdiff
|
tree
2019-03-15
Michael Matz
F
ix
inv
a
l
id memory access in prep
r
oces
s
_
end
commit
|
commitdiff
|
tree
2019-03-12
Michael Matz
H
a
ndle corner case
f
or abstract d
e
cls
commit
|
commitdiff
|
tree
2019-03-08
Michael M
a
tz
Fi
x
crash on i
n
valid code
commit
|
commitdiff
|
tree
2019-03-04
M
icha
e
l Matz
F
ix rel
o
c
s
of unwanted sect
i
ons
commit
|
commitdiff
|
tree
2019-02-10
Mic
h
a
e
l Matz
Fix
s
ub-int retur
n
s on
x86-64 a
n
d
i386
commit
|
commitdiff
|
tree
2019-01-31
Michael Matz
tid
y
code
commit
|
commitdiff
|
tree
2019-01-30
M
i
chael
M
atz
sup
p
ress code after continue as well
commit
|
commitdiff
|
tree
2019-01-28
M
i
chael Matz
More cle
a
nup tes
t
s
commit
|
commitdiff
|
tree
2019-01-28
Michael Matz
Tidy
n
ew sup
p
o
rt for cle
a
n
ups
commit
|
commitdiff
|
tree
2019-01-13
M
ichael Ma
t
z
Revert 337dc84b (other -s
t
at
i
c
f
i
x
)
commit
|
commitdiff
|
tree
2019-01-13
M
i
c
hael Matz
Fix -sta
t
ic linking w
i
th uClibc
commit
|
commitdiff
|
tree
2019-01-13
Michael Matz
Properly
access sym_attrs
commit
|
commitdiff
|
tree
2018-12-31
Michael Matz
Fix m
o
re
attribute pla
c
ements
commit
|
commitdiff
|
tree
2018-12-21
Micha
e
l
M
atz
Dis
a
ble -Wformat-truncation
commit
|
commitdiff
|
tree
next